批处理系统:用户 将一批作业 提交操作系统 后就不再干预,由操作系统控制它们自动运行。

单批处理系统:
多道批处理系统:
单道程序设计:简单来说就是把作业按照顺序完成。CPU的利用率较低。
多道程序设计:假设有作业A,B。A首先占用CPU,一段时间后A进行I/O操作CPU被闲置,同时B作业就使用当前的CPU运行。若作业A I/O结束,则作业A抢占B的CPU,B等待A停止占用,就如此递归,直到A结束。提高了CPU的利用率。具有交互性,会有资源的抢占
本图来自苏州大学MOOC操作系统;
分时系统:是多道程序设计系统的拓展。
理解:把一段 CPU 时间按照固定单位进行分割,每个分割得到的时间段称为一个时间片,每个作业依次轮流使用时间片,如果在当前时间片内,该作业未完成,就只有等待下一轮。此时,处理机让给另一个作业使用。每个用户好像单独用一台计算机。

实时系统:待完善;

分布式系统
也称松耦合系统
通过网络通信: TCP/IP
属于网络操作系统
没有真正意义上的分布式操作系统。

多处理器系统
也称紧耦合系统,并行系统
特点:多个处理器共享计算机总线、时间、内存和外设等
优势:增加吞吐量,节省资金,增加可靠性。

多处理器/多核处理器操作系统支持处理器的方式不同分为ASMP和SMP
SMP即对称多处理。可以理解为每一个处理器或核的地位是对等的。每个处理器运行操作系统的相同副本,许多进程可以立即运行不会降低性能,现代的多数操作系统都支持SMP。
ASMP即非对称多处理。可以理解为由一个处理器位于主导地位,其他的处理器处理主处理器分配的任务。不适合PC,适合功耗较低的设备,比如手机等功耗低的设备。
注:ASMP和SMP不是系统哦,只是多处理器系统支持的处理器的方式的分类

集群系统:通过专用网络连接一群计算机,把这些计算机虚拟化为一台有超强计算能力的计算机给用户使用。可以理解为让多台计算机共同完成一个指令。
一般超级计算机会使用这种方式,如神威太湖之光超算等。

嵌入式操作系统:完全嵌入受控器件内部,为特定应用而设计的专用计算机系统。
特点:内核较小、专用性强、系统精简、高实时性
应用场景:交通管理、信息家电、家庭智能管理。

批处理系统,分时系统,分布式系统,多处理/多核处理器系统,集群系统,嵌入式操作系统相关推荐

  1. 基于Linux的集群系统(一)

    基于Linux的集群系统(一) 集群系统概述 本文是<基于LINUX的集群系统>系列文章的第一篇.作者就集群系统这一概念进行了概述,介绍了集群系统的发展以及国内外主要的集群系统解决方案. ...

  2. 【博士论文】集群系统中的网络流调度

    来源:专知 本文为论文,建议阅读5分钟当前,集群系统的部署和使用非常广泛. 来自清华大学张彤的博士论文,入选2021年度"CCF优秀博士学位论文奖"初评名单! https://ww ...

  3. Linux 服务器集群系统实现方案详解

    一.集群的基本概念 有一种常见的方法可以大幅提高服务器的安全性,这就是集群. Cluster集群技术可如下定义:一组相互独立的服务器在网络中表现为单一的系统,并以单一系统的模式加以管理.此单一系统为客 ...

  4. Linux服务器集群系统(三)--转

    引用地址:http://www.linuxvirtualserver.org/zh/lvs3.html LVS集群中的IP负载均衡技术 章文嵩 (wensong@linux-vs.org)  2002 ...

  5. Linux服务器集群系统(三)——LVS集群中的IP负载均衡技术

     原文地址:http://www.linuxvirtualserver.org/zh/lvs3.html 本文在分析服务器集群实现虚拟网络服务的相关技术上,详细描述了LVS集群中实现的三种IP负载 ...

  6. Linux服务器集群系统(三)

    LVS集群中的IP负载均衡技术 章文嵩 (wensong@linux-vs.org)  2002 年 4 月 本文在分析服务器集群实现虚拟网络服务的相关技术上,详细描述了LVS集群中实现的三种IP负载 ...

  7. Linux服务器集群系统(一)--转

    引用地址:http://www.linuxvirtualserver.org/zh/lvs1.html LVS项目介绍 章文嵩 (wensong@linux-vs.org) 2002 年 3 月 本文 ...

  8. Linux服务器集群系统(一)—— LVS(Linux Virtual Server)简介

    背景: 九十年代中期,万维网(World Wide Web)的出现 Internet用户剧烈增长和Internet流量爆炸式地增长 Internet的飞速发展给网络带宽和服务器带来巨大的挑战 从网络技 ...

  9. 集群系统 刀片服务器,刀片服务器集群原理

    刀片服务器 所谓刀片服务器(准确的说应叫做刀片式服务器)是指在标准高度的机架式机箱内可插装多个卡式的服务器单元,实现高可用和高密度.每一块"刀片"实际上就是一块系统主板.它们可以通 ...

最新文章

  1. C#基础知识(个人笔记)
  2. 计算机索引无法使用情况,电脑上出现索引,电脑卡的什么都打不开
  3. 【数字信号处理】傅里叶变换性质 ( 傅里叶变换频移性质 | 证明过程 )
  4. 问题合集 ------- 用 Eclipse 平台进行 C/C++ 开发
  5. c语言实现linux下的top命令来获取cpu利用率_有用的一篇笔记,linux 调优各项监控指标...
  6. 1062. Talent and Virtue (25)
  7. MAC OSX在视图port哪个程序占用,杀死进程的方法
  8. vscode中如何创新建php文件,vscode如何创建代码模板
  9. IOS – OpenGL ES 调节图像对比度 GPUImageContrastFilter
  10. 《Go语言程序设计》 读书笔记 (八) 包
  11. 跟小廖一起学习Python正则表达式!
  12. 从程序设计、tqdm到lambda:python的“奇技淫巧”,让实现效率翻倍【科学计算类】
  13. 高级着色语言HLSL入门(1)
  14. GO语言学习之路13
  15. windows 游戏编程大师技巧(第二版)学习之路-1
  16. 5G时代传统室内覆盖方案迎挑战,融合室分系统应运而生
  17. 常见下载方式之BT下载实现过程详解
  18. 广州香格里拉 · 紫光物联招商大会圆满结束!
  19. mysql建立spj_数据库概论——SQL练习一(SPJ零件问题)
  20. div背景 css网格背景_如何为背景图像网格创建运动悬停效果

热门文章

  1. 京东商品详情页前端开发宝典
  2. 你还别不信:过度关注技术就是浪费时间
  3. switch()语句中,default,break关键字作用,以及贯穿问题
  4. request+cheerio+iconv-lite+phantomJs制作简单漫画网站爬虫NodeJs项目
  5. 数据可视化笔记之视觉感知认知
  6. 2月28日云栖精选夜读:用人工智能提升营销效率,阿里妈妈启动2018国际广告算法大赛
  7. 没有 XXX 的手册页条目问题解决
  8. Docker安装(Alibaba Cloud Linux 3)
  9. 如何将PDF转为word
  10. UBC 计算机专业 要求 英语 A,赴加拿大留学语言成绩的要求